Joe Budden, who was born as Joseph Anthony Budden II but is mostly known as just Joe Budden, is a famous and very well-known American rapper. Joe’s net worth is estimated to be $5 million as of 2014.

He was born on the 31st August 1980 in New York City, New York, in the United States. Despite being unsuccessful in high school, he began rapping with his friends. His career started when he appeared on DJ’s KaySlay’s and DJ’s Clue’s mixtapes. He released his first rap album entitled Pump it Up in early 2003 and then his career took off. His second studio album called Padded Room (2009) immediately entered the US Billboard 200.

Joe is currently not only successful as a solo act, but he is also a member of the hip hop band called Slaughterhouse alongside such rappers as Royce da 5’9’’, Crooked I and Joell Ortiz. One of Joe Budden’s singles was even nominated for an award and featured in the movie called 2 Fast 2 Furious (2003) as well as in Madden NFL 2004 and in Def Jam Vendetta. One on his songs also ended up on the soundtrack of the 2004 movie called Mean Girls. This recognition added even more wealth to Joe’s bank account.

During the period of 2003 to 2013 Joe released a total of six studio albums. He was also active with his band since they also released two albums of their own. Their second album was number two on the famous Billboard 200 Chart as it was the second best Rap Album of the month. During the same time Joe also collaborated with various rappers and other artists. A few to mention would be Busta Rhymes, Eminem, Cee-Lo Green. Not only that, but Budden has also appeared in several documentaries that focused on rap and hip hop culture. One to mention would definitely be the documentary called Something from Nothing: The Art of Rap, although it is safe to say that the second documentary Joe Budden was featured in called Love & Hip Hop became even more successful than the first one. The third one called Hip Hop Babylon came out about a year after the other two, but it was not as successful as the first two movies.

More recently Joe has formed another rap band called SLV. He has teamed up with several producers and Emanny and is currently active not only with his first band Slaughterhouse but working on a few new projects with the current band. Their single called She Don’t Put It Down sold more than 50,000 copies during the first week after its release.

Speaking about the personal life, Joe Budden has one child who was born from his previous relationship. Given how many albums Joe has released and how many projects he is involved in it doesn’t surprise anyone that he has successfully accumulated a fortune of about $5 million.
